Enpp2 Expression by Dendritic Cells Is a Key Regulator in Migration
Enpp2 is an enzyme that catalyzes the conversion of lysophosphatidylcholine (LPC) to lysophosphatidic acid (LPA), which exhibits a wide variety of biological functions.
